A Whole Lotta Shaky

A Whole Lotta Shaky is an album by Welsh rock and roll singer Shakin' Stevens, released in November 1988 by Epic Records. It peaked at number 42 on the UK Albums Chart.

Release and content
The album features three songs recorded in 1981, "Mona Lisa" and "I'm Gonna Sit Right Down and Write Myself a Letter" from Shaky, and "Oh Julie" from Give Me Your Heart Tonight. Three singles were released from A Whole Lotta Shaky, although none of them reached the Top-20. "What Do You Want to Make Those Eyes at Me For" appeared on Stevens' previous album ''Let's Boogie''; however, this is the version that was released as a single. The box set release also includes the non-album single "Feel the Need in Me", which had been released in July 1988, as well as the B-sides to the three album singles. ==Track listing==
